Italian singer-songwriter, former lead vocalist of the rock band Timoria who launched a solo career and achieved Sanremo recognition.

Former lead singer of Timoria; launched a solo career with the album "Francesco Renga" (2000). He won the critics' prize at Sanremo in 2001 with "Raccontami" (mentioned in the reviews) and is publicly known for winning the Sanremo Festival with the song "Angelo". Publicly reported personal details appearing in reviews include a relationship with Ambra Angiolini and their daughter Jolanda.

DeBaser reviews present a mixed reading of Francesco Renga's solo work: strong vocals and moments of authentic songwriting sit alongside criticisms of commercial sweetness and uneven material. Early solo albums (Francesco Renga, Tracce) are praised for voice and emotion; later works (Camere con vista) draw sharper criticism. Overall the reviews chart a transition from rock roots to mainstream pop.
